Harmony Public School opening to students

  • October 21, 2014 at 12:30 pm

By Katy Burley

BELLEVILLE – The long-awaited opening of Harmony Public School is finally happening.

Last year the Hastings and Prince Edward District School Board announced that they would be building a new school. The construction started in September 2013, and the new facility was supposed to be opened for this school year. Because of the delay, students have been placed at three other local schools – Sir Winston Churchill Public School, William R. Kirk Public School, and Quinte Secondary School.

Now,  the school is ready to be opened. The school staff will be on site this week to prepare for students’ arrival next week. The school will be partially opened on Oct. 28, even though minor construction will still be underway, including the installation of the gym floor.

“I would like to express my sincere appreciation to our families, students, and employees who have been patient and understanding as we worked through this significant project,” said Kerry Donnell, communications officer for the Hastings and Prince Edward District School Board, in a newsletter sent out to parents on Monday.

Students will remain at their alternative schools for the remainder of this week.
